Overview A Beta 50mg Tablet SR

Beta-blockers, such as the 50mg extended-release tablet (A Beta), manage hypertension, angina pectoris, and cardiac arrhythmias. This medication also helps prevent migraine recurrence, subsequent heart attacks, and stroke. Dosage and frequency, whether used alone or in combination therapy, depend on the specific condition and its severity. Administer with or without food, consistently at the same time daily for optimal efficacy. Full therapeutic benefit may take weeks to manifest, necessitating lifelong use in many cases. Discontinuing treatment, even with asymptomatic hypertension, may exacerbate the condition. Common, generally transient, side effects include fatigue, cephalgia, depressive symptoms, diarrhea, skin rash, bradycardia, vertigo, and nausea. Less frequent adverse events involve dyspnea and hypotension. Gradual dose escalation minimizes side effect incidence. Report persistent or bothersome side effects to your physician. Pre-existing hepatic impairment, bradycardia, severe peripheral vascular disease, decompensated heart failure, or hypotension necessitate prior consultation. Similarly, pregnancy and lactation require medical assessment before initiating treatment. Always obtain medical clearance before commencing A Beta. Regular blood pressure monitoring ensures treatment effectiveness. Alcohol consumption should be limited due to potential exacerbation of adverse effects.

How A Beta 50mg Tablet SR works:

Beta 50mg SR tablets offer sustained-release beta-blockade, targeting the heart to reduce heart rate and improve its pumping efficiency, thereby enhancing circulatory function.

What if you forget to take A Beta 50mg Tablet SR :

Should you forget to take your A Beta 50mg Tablet SR, ingest it immediately upon remembering. If, however, your next scheduled dose is imminent, omit the missed dose and resume your usual regimen. Never take a double dose.

FAQs on A Beta 50mg Tablet SR

A Beta 50mg Tablet SR's onset of action varies; while effects typically begin within 15 minutes, it can take up to two hours in some individuals. Full effectiveness usually develops over a week, with a gradual onset of action. Don't be alarmed if you don't notice immediate changes; A Beta 50mg Tablet SR's benefits are best seen with long-term use.
Following your doctor's instructions, a 50mg Beta SR tablet is typically safe. However, abruptly discontinuing this medication can be hazardous, potentially causing a rapid increase in heart rate and irregular heartbeat. This is especially risky for those with heart failure and may even trigger a heart attack. Therefore, never stop taking this medication suddenly; continue as prescribed.
Beta-blocker medications, such as a 50mg Beta SR tablet, can affect sleep differently depending on the individual. While some users report sleep disturbances, others find that it improves their sleep, particularly those with anxiety or rapid heart rates, by reducing nervous system activity. Consult your doctor if you experience sleep problems.
Avoid alcohol after taking a 50mg A Beta SR tablet. Alcohol can intensify the medication's blood pressure-lowering effect, potentially causing dangerously low blood pressure.
